What are the instructions for submitting this form?
Submit this completed form to the ADPH Wellness Program at 201 Monroe Street, Suite 986, Montgomery, AL 36104. You can also fax the form to 334.206.0385 or 334.206.0394. Ensure all sections are filled out properly to avoid processing delays.

What is the purpose of this form?
The purpose of this form is to gather essential health information from public education employees and their spouses. It serves as a prerequisite for participation in the ADPH Wellness Program, aimed at promoting better health outcomes. By completing this form, individuals can receive needed screenings and referrals based on their health assessments.

Tell me about this form and its components and fields line-by-line.

- 1. PEEHIP PID: Personal Identification number required for the program.
- 2. Patient SSN: Social Security Number needed for verification.
- 3. Sex: Indicates whether the participant is male or female.
- 4. Screening Date: Date when the health screening is completed.
- 5. Birth Date: Participant's date of birth.
- 6. Zip Code: Participant's residential zip code.
- 7. Last Name: Surname of the participant.
- 8. First Name: First name of the participant.
- 9. Middle Initial: Middle initial of the participant.
- 10. Health Conditions: List of specified health conditions the participant may have.
- 11. Medications: List of medications taken for health conditions.
